The Heavy-Duty Mechanic is responsible for service, repair, and maintenance of heavy construction vehicles and equipment within a shop and field environment. The position is a year-round position based out of Anchorage shop facility.

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ES

  • Inspect, diagnose, order parts and complete repairs to construction vehicles and equipment such as bulldozers, cranes, end dumps, front-end loaders, motor graders, tractor-trailers, water trucks, and miscellaneous non-mobile and light duty equipment.
  • Conduct diagnostic scan and reporting using automotive software in completion of repairs and maintenance.
  • Adjust, repair, and replace engines, fuel systems, hydraulic and electrical systems, brakes, suspension, steering, and transmissions.
  • Disassemble and assemble vehicles and equipment parts using hoists, hand tools, pneumatic and electric tools, and instruments.
  • Perform routine maintenance on vehicles and equipment, including lubrication and oil changes in accordance with maintenance schedules.
  • Operate vehicles and equipment to diagnose and ensure operating efficiency.
  • Communicate needed repairs and level of action required to Shop Foreman / Superintendent.
  • Complete field requisitions for materials and parts required for completion of repairs.
  • Perform welding repairs as needed for completion of repairs.

QUALIFICATIONS

Required

  • Valid Alaska Driver’s License and an acceptable driving record.
  • Five (5) years’ related experience repairing and maintaining heavy construction vehicles and equipment.
  • Ability to work outside and/or a cold environment for long durations.
  • Valid Class B Commercial Drivers License with current medical card.

Preferred

  • Valid Class A Commercial Drivers License w/ HAZMAT Certification.
